We all want to raise good kids. But do you ever worry that maybe you're raising an arsehole?
On today's episode of This Glorious Mess from the archives, Holly and Andrew discuss if raising an asshole is avoidable or if as parents, maybe we will never truly know if we've raised an asshole until someone else points it out.
And on parenting mentors, should you ever intervene when your friend's kid is acting up?
